Solution for 3p+6q=51 equation:


Simplifying
3p + 6q = 51

Solving
3p + 6q = 51

Solving for variable 'p'.

Move all terms containing p to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-6q' to each side of the equation.
3p + 6q + -6q = 51 + -6q

Combine like terms: 6q + -6q = 0
3p + 0 = 51 + -6q
3p = 51 + -6q

Divide each side by '3'.
p = 17 + -2q

Simplifying
p = 17 + -2q
